Singapore and Qatar are expected to sign memorandums of understanding to enhance bilateral cooperation in the areas of information and communication technology (ICT) as well as culture in Doha, Qatar.
The signing ceremony will be held at the Fifth High-Level Joint Committee Meeting between the two countries.
Singapore’s ties with Qatar have deepened and expanded steadily through the years, and bilateral cooperation now encompasses various areas such as security, labor, health, culture, environment, finance, and trade and investments.
The two countries have take turns to host the committee since its inaugural session in Doha in October 2006. The fourth committee meeting was held in November 2010.
